1- put your TP in bootloader mode (power button, camera and reset) then plug it on you pc.
2- Try again the RoomUpgradeUltility software, if no success go to next step!
3- With your device plugged on your pc, go to hardware management and remove the Microsoft USB Sync device. Make the hardware management to find new devices, they W'll find the Microsoft USB Sync device again. Try the updater again. If no success yet, try to change the usb port or: keep your device in bootloader mode when run the RoomUpgradeUltility plug your device.
